目的:应用SRB法探讨不同药物对骨髓间充质干细胞(MSCs)、肝癌细胞(HC)和HepG2细胞的药敏差异.方法:雌性清洁级SD大鼠20只,应用二乙基亚硝胺饲喂法建立大鼠原发性肝癌模型,选取诱癌成功大鼠8只分别原代培养HC与MSCs,同时培养HepG2细胞系细胞,SRB法进行药物敏感实验,观察药物敏感性的差异.结果:对阿霉素、顺铂、洛拉曲克的敏感度从高到低依次为HepG2细胞,HC,MSCs.而丝裂霉素药敏显示,3种细胞药物敏感度从高到低依次为HepG2,MSCs,HC.结论:HC药敏实验与HepG2细胞和MSCs存在一定异同.
OBJECTIVE: To investigate the drug sensitivity of different drugs to bone marrow mesenchymal stem cells (MSCs), hepatoma cells (HC) and HepG2 cells by SRB method.Methods: Twenty female SD rats were divided into two groups: Methods The primary hepatocarcinoma model was established in rats, and 8 primary cultured rats were used to culture HC and MSCs respectively, HepG2 cells were also cultured and SRB method was used to detect drug sensitivity.Results: The sensitivity to doxorubicin, cisplatin and nolatrexed was HepG2, HC and MSCs from high to low, while the susceptibility to mitomycin showed that the sensitivity of three kinds of cells from high to low were HepG2 , MSCs, HC.Conclusion: HC susceptibility test has some similarities and differences with HepG2 cells and MSCs.
